前端進階資源整理

前端進階


webpack

  1. webpack進階構建項目(一)
  2. Webpack 4 配置最佳實踐

react

  1. Redux狀態管理之痛點、分析與改良
  2. Web開發中所謂狀態淺析:Domain State&UI State
  3. 從時間旅行的烏托邦,看狀態管理的設計誤區
  4. 使用Mobx更好地處理React數據
  5. Airbnb 愛彼迎房源詳情頁中的 React 性能優化
  6. 從零開始,在 Redux 中構建時間旅行式調試
  7. 用FSM輕鬆管理複雜狀態
  8. 如何把業務邏輯這個故事講好
  9. react和fsm
  10. 解析Twitter前端架構 學習複雜場景數據設計
  11. Mobx 思想的實現原理,及與 Redux 對比
  12. 如何在非 React 項目中使用 Redux
  13. 如何組織Mobx中的Store之一:構建State、拆分Action
  14. 簡潔的 React 狀態管理庫 - Stamen
  15. 精讀《React 的多態性》

TypeScript

  1. 來玩TypeScript啊,機都給你開好了!
  2. 淺談 TypeScript
  3. TypeScript 實踐分享
  4. JavaScript Reflect Metadata 詳解
  5. TypeScript 中的 Decorator & 元數據反射:從小白到專家
  6. TypeScript 實現依賴注入
  7. 精讀《Typescript2.0 - 2.9》

es6

  1. 如何優雅的編寫 JavaScript 代碼
  2. Promise的隊列與setTimeout的隊列有何關聯?
  3. 深層屬性,輕鬆提取
  4. 從零開始用 proxy 實現 Mobx
  5. 抱歉,學會 Proxy 真的能夠隨心所欲
  6. 雙向綁定的簡單實現--構建利用Proxy和Reflect實現的微框架(基於ES6)
  7. 深刻 Promise(一)——Promise 實現詳解
  8. ES6 系列之咱們來聊聊 Async
  9. 精讀《async/await 是把雙刃劍》

node

  1. koa2進階學習筆記

設計模式

  1. 設計模式-菜鳥教程
  2. 深刻理解JS系列
  3. 抽象工廠模式和工廠模式的區別?
  4. 淺析Typescript設計模式
  5. 最易懂的設計模式解析

其餘

  1. 理解javascript中實現MVC的原理
  2. 爲何認爲Backbone是現代前端框架的基石
  3. 什麼是面向切面編程AOP?
  4. 如何管理好10萬行代碼的前端單頁面應用
  5. 代碼結構中Dao,Service,Controller,Util,Model是什麼意思,爲何劃分
  6. 我接觸過的前端數據結構與算法
  7. 面向對象思想的三種通俗解釋
  8. 編程範式:命令式編程(Imperative)、聲明式編程(Declarative)和函數式編程(Functional)
  9. 現代 Web 開發,現代 Web 開發導論 | 基礎篇 | 進階篇 | 架構優化篇 | React 篇 | Vue 篇
  10. Shell編程極簡入門實踐
  11. 使用MVC模式拆分複雜的業務頁面,組件化編程
  12. JavaScript狀態模式及狀態機模型及javascript-state-machine用法和源碼解析
  13. 精讀《手寫 SQL 編譯器 - 詞法分析》
相關文章
相關標籤/搜索